working-copy

    2熱度

    4回答

    我爲我自己的基於SQL和Subversion的程序編寫了一個部署工具。 我可以創建不同版本的應用程序,並將它們存儲在Subversion中,而這些信息存儲在SQL中。 直到我的「部署工具」工作得很好,但現在我發現了一個問題。 當創建一個應用程序版本時,我會檢查主版本並在程序中將其可視化。 然後可以通過刪除,重命名,添加或覆蓋文件和文件夾來編輯最新版本。 說,如果我有我的工作拷貝下面的樹結構: -

    51熱度

    2回答

    使用mercurial克隆存儲庫時,可以傳遞-U/- noupdate標誌以創建沒有工作副本的克隆。如果我忘記在克隆時間通過此標誌,我可以刪除工作副本嗎?如果是這樣,怎麼樣? 這在概念上與this git question類似,但對於mercurial而言。

    10熱度

    3回答

    我需要在生產服務器上的SVN存儲庫中替換一個目錄,但我不確定正確的方式來做到這一點,而不會破壞任何東西。被替換的目錄是已經完全重組的第三方模塊版本,因此爲了完全升級,我需要刪除舊的目錄/文件並替換爲新的目錄和文件。當我這樣做時(使用svn delete),工作副本變得受阻或者處於阻止我將新的未版本化的目錄提交或添加到工作副本的狀態。我已經嘗試過svn update,svn cleanup,以及其他

    2熱度

    3回答

    我在兩臺機器上工作我的學校項目 - 我的筆記本電腦和臺式機。最近我已經開始使用subclipse進行版本控制,並在兩臺機器上都插入了Eclipse。 在單臺計算機上工作時,我瞭解「同步」選項卡中的簽出/提交過程和同步。 那麼,如何在subclipse中更新其他機器的工作副本,而無需簽出並覆蓋本地機器上的整個項目?

    124熱度

    10回答

    我無法做SVN提交。我得到這個錯誤: org.apache.subversion.javahl.ClientException: The working copy needs to be upgraded svn: Working copy 'C:\.... is too old (format 10, created by Subversion 1.6) 它如何被固定? 謝謝。

    2熱度

    1回答

    我想知道gitosis在哪裏存儲我的知識庫的工作副本。我可以使用gitweb接口查看文件樹,但無法在/ srv/gitosis/repositories/testrepo中找到任何工作副本。 Iam也能推動和克隆回購。 但是我怎樣才能在不知道工作副本路徑的情況下編寫我的部署腳本?

    13熱度

    3回答

    我有兩個同一項目的工作副本,每個都切換到不同的分支。是否有可能將一個項目中的本地更改合併到另一個工作副本中?

    4熱度

    2回答

    我有一個系統設置與git和gitolite。一切工作正常,但我希望我的結構是這樣的: 當地環境 - >開發服務器 - >生產服務器 我開發服務器上回購的設置,它的成功克隆到了當地環境。現在,我需要的是開發服務器上的本地文件系統工作副本,但我不確定如何使用gitolite來完成此操作。 git clone /home/gitolote/repositories/myrepo.git 正常工作,直

    3熱度

    1回答

    我現在有一個工作副本有兩個分支在它: /Source /Source/v1.2 /Source/v1.3 我想刪除這一點,而不是隻檢查出我需要的分支(即去下一層的目錄樹,只檢查了/來源/v1.3)。然而,v1.3的工作副本包含一些我實際上想要保留的被忽略的文件。所以我不想刪除整個工作副本並重新開始。當然,我不想手動嘗試找到所有被忽略的文件並保留它們。有沒有什麼指令可以做到這一點? 我在Wi

    0熱度

    2回答

    可能重複: SVN diff across 2 different repositories 我如何可以比較工作拷貝與比工作副本相關聯的一個倉庫有什麼不同? 我需要這個比較,因爲我不得不直接在生產服務器上應用一些更改(當前版本連接到標籤),我想檢查這些更改是否已應用於主幹。